Number coding lifted for 8 days during holidays -MMDA

The Metropolitan Manila Development Authority (MMDA) announced the suspension of the expanded number coding scheme during Christmas and New Year holidays.
The MMDA said the number coding scheme will be suspended on the following dates:
- Tuesday, December 23
- Wednesday, December 24 — Christmas Eve (special non-working holiday)
- Thursday, December 25 — Christmas Day (regular holiday)
- Monday, December 29 (work suspension in government offices)
- Tuesday, December 30 — Rizal Day (regular holiday)
- Wednesday, December 31, 2025 — Last day of the year (special non-working holiday)
- Thursday, January 1, 2026 — New Year’s Day (regular holiday)
- Friday, January 2, 2026 — (work suspension in government offices)
Wherever your destination may be this Christmas season, always remember: plan your trip well, follow traffic laws, and drive safely, MMDA said.
